The Reflection: Standing in the Hallway
The middle is where most people doubt themselves.
Not because they're doing anything wrong, but because transformation doesn't announce itself gently. It doesn't send a formal invitation or a clear timeline. It dismantles you quietly, rebuilds you slowly, and asks you to trust what you cannot yet see.
Your soul is already ahead.
Your old patterns are loosening their grip.
Your new identity is being formed quietly, steadily, internally - like clay turning on a potter's wheel.
But your external life hasn't caught up yet.
And this is where the ego wants to panic:
"Why don't I feel like myself?"
"Why does everything feel unfamiliar?"
"Why does it feel like I'm in between worlds?"
Beautiful souls, the Midweek Mirror offers a different perspective:
You are not in-between. You are becoming.
Scripture: Philippians 1:6 -"Being confident of this, that he who began a good work in you will carry it on to completion until the day of Christ Jesus." (link)
God doesn't do halfway transformations. If He's begun the work in you, He will finish it. The hallway is not a holding pattern - it's holy ground.

The Sacred Work of the In-Between
Let's be honest: the in-between is uncomfortable.
You're no longer who you were, but you're not yet fully embodying who you're becoming. You've left the old house, but the new one isn't furnished yet. You've outgrown old friendships, old habits, old versions of yourself, but the new connections, routines, and rhythms haven't fully formed.
This space requires a different kind of strength: the strength to stay with yourself when nothing feels certain.
The world will tell you to hustle, to figure it out, to prove yourself, to skip the process and get to the result. But God whispers something different:
"Be still, and know that I am God." (Psalm 46:10 - link)
Stillness in the hallway is not passivity. It's trust. It's surrendering the need to control the outcome and letting God do what only He can do: transform you from the inside out.
You are not stagnant. You are germinating.
You are not lost. You are being refined.
You are not falling apart. You are falling into alignment.
Scripture: Romans 12:2 - "Do not conform to the pattern of this world, but be transformed by the renewing of your mind." (link)
